Solution to hard to remove bird droppings
Well my car got hit about a month ago by a seagull/crow, something large and I thought I had gotten rid of the last layer (of crap) bonded to my paint by the sun.
Then washing the car this last Sat. with the sun just right I saw the faint remains were still there!
The only thing I hadn't tried I dug out. A ten year old can of Turtle Wax, Bug & Tar remover. The stuff was thick after all this time, but I shook it up and after 3 application I finally got ride of the bird crap. Ahhh success.

For futue reference..
Waxing every week has proven that even set bird poop will come off with a small stream of water. The thick layer of wax makes the poop slide right off when you wash even if it's been there for about a week. You can just take a cup of water and pour it over the poop spot...it should come off.
